Key red flags of this scam

Check if the domain matches a registered company with valid WHOIS records before interacting.

Sender mismatch

Sender claims to be from Landserve but uses a different, unrelated domain.

Urgent pressure

Demands immediate action (e.g. within 24 hours) to avoid suspension or fees.

Unsecure links

Contains a link to a lookalike domain instead of the official site.

High-risk payment requests

Asks for payment via cryptocurrency or direct bank transfer.
